23.2.1
Non-Scan Chain Operation
In non-scan chain operation, there are two constraints. First, the TCK input does not include
an internal pull-up resistor and should not be left unconnected to preclude mid-level inputs.
The second constraint is to ensure that the scan chain test logic is kept transparent to the
system logic by forcing TAP into the test-logic-reset controller state, using either of two
methods. Connecting pin JCOMP to logic 0 (or one of the reset pins), or TMS must be
sampled as a logic one for five consecutive TCK rising edges. If then TMS either remains
unconnected or is connected to V
, then the TAP controller cannot leave the
DD
test-logic-reset state, regardless of the state of TCK.
